Class Of 2020 Final Book: Jefferson Boaz
Posted Jun 29, 2020
UNC football signee Jefferson Boaz passed for 4,615 yards with 65 touchdowns and ran for 466 yards with 17 touchdowns in his senior season, leading East Surry to the state title. He is also an Eagle Scout, starred in basketball and baseball, and was named NCHSAA Male Athlete of the Year. Mack Brown sees him as either a quarterback or tight end at UNC.
